Discord security guide for beginners

Discord security bots are automated sentries that safeguard communities by monitoring real-time events and analyzing behavior. These bots look at the API of Discord and watch users , their message rate , their join rate , etc . to find trends that are not normal to human behavior .

Blast Protection prevents coordinated mass-join attacks by detecting extreme increases in the number of new accounts and subjecting them to verification processes before they can be used to access the chat. Advanced screening of keywords and links with Blast Protection quickly blocks automated spam and phishing attempts. Account age and history are also used in Blast Protection to prevent questionable accounts. monitor server integrity by tracking dangerous permissions and prevent “nuke” attempts that automatically undo channel deletions or mass bans of users.

The following methods are supported with Blast Protection:

  • Join Gate filters “join raids” which are spammed bot accounts
  • Nukes (by users and/or bots)
  • Planned raids by group of real people using anti spam
  • Botted accounts using Blast Protection’s Captcha model

How to setup Blast Protection:

  1. After inviting the bot here, the setup panel should appear somewhere in a channel. If it does not appear you can run the /setup command.
  2. Click on the start setup.
  3. Select a protection level, this is how strict the bot will monitor your server and take action against interactions. Select chill, normal or strict.
  4. Now, select trusted members and bypassing. Using Discord’s roles system, you can move the role assigned to the bot, which is called “Blast Protection” and should have a popup saying that the bot belongs to the app when you select it in settings. Everyone with a role that’s higher than the bot’s highest role is immune to security measures. You can move this to edit who bypasses Blast Protection.
  5. If you’re done moving some roles, click next.
  6. Now you need to set the logging channels. These channels include audit logs, security alerts and mod logs (if mod logs supports your server).
  7. Use the menus below to set the channels. We highly recommend you to select channels only you and managers can access.
  8. Once you’re done, click finish. You have now completed the setup!
